Abstract

The incubation period and hatching rate of turtle eggs are influenced by temperature and humidity of the nest, thus the type of materials used for covering the nest may affects the incubation period and hatching rate of the eggs. To understand the suitable nest cover for Lepidochelys olivacea eggs, a study has been conducted in March - May 2017. The types of cover used were plastic tarp, tin , and Terminalia catappa leaves. Results shown that the types of cover affects the incubation period and hatching rate of the turtle eggs, there were 60% and 60 days incubation (no cover), 77.7 % and 59.33 days incubation (plastic tarp), 68.8 % and 59.33 days (tin) and 84.4% with incubation period 59.33 days (T. catappa leaves).Key words : Hatcing rate,Olive Ridley Turtle, Nest cover, Turtle Conservation Unit, Pariaman

Abstract

Abstract The Kampar River is one of the rivers in the province of Riau, which is in Bukit Barisan around the Province of West Sumatera and it rises on the east coast of Sumatera island. The National Sanitation Foundation-Water Quality Index (NSF-WQI) is an index method of water quality assessment to analyse both and poor water quality for the survival of aquatic organisms and water pollution control program assessment data. The purpose of this research is to determine the quality value of Kampar river water in Lubuk Siam Village area based on NSF-WQI. Measurement and sampling of the Kampar river water quality is conducted in February - March 2020. The measurement and sampling of water quality parameters is done at 3 research stations with 1 sampling point on the surface of the water. Measurement and sampling of water quality parameters at all three research stations is conducted 3 times with a time interval of one week. Some parameters of water quality to determine the index of NSF-WQI values are temperature, turbidity, total solids, pH, BOD, dissolved oxygen, nitrates, and total phosphate. The results of measuring water quality parameters at each station are as follows: Temperature 28,33–29,66 °c, turbidity 32,73–33,47 NTU, TSS 41,66–46,66 mg/L, dissolved oxygen 6.11–6.77 mg/L,pH 5, BOD5 3.85–4.59 mg/L, nitrate 0,0541–0,0715 mg/L, total P 0,1821–0,2345 mg/L. Quality assessment of Kampar River water in Lubuk Siam Village area based on NSF-WQI is 64,19–66,83 with moderate water quality criteria. The value of NSF-WQI on the Kampar River in Lubuk Siam Village area can still support the life of aquatic organisms.Keywords:Aquatic, Anayse,Kampar River, Method, Parameter, Value

Abstract

Abstract Mangrove ecosystem in the Apar Village inhabited by numerous aquatic organisms, including bivalve.A research aim to determine the community structure of bivalve in the mangrove ecosystemhas been conducted on July 2019. There was 2 station, with 3 plots/station and 5 subplots/plot. In each subplot, the bivalve were collected by hand. Result shown that there was 3 species of bivalve, namely Polymesoda erosa, Geloina erosa, and Geloina expansa.The diversity index (H’) was 0,681-1,356, the uniformity index (E’) was 0.061-0.453 and the dominance index (C’) was 0.433-0.703. There was 5 species of mangrove, namely Sonneratia alba, Sonneratia caseolaris, Achantus ilicifolis,Nypa fruiticansandRhizophora apiculata. The water quality were as follows :temperature : 26-320C; soil temperature 29-33; pH7;  soil pHwas 5-6 and Salinity was 4-22 ‰.  Keywords: Geloina expansa, mangrove density,diversity index, dominance index

Abstract

AbstractMangrove serve as habitat for mangrove snail, including Cerithidea quadrata. Aresearch aims to understand the relationship between mangrove density and the abundance of mangrove snails (C. quadrata) has been conducted from May to July 2020 in the Sungai Asam Village, Indragiri Hilir Regency. A purposive sampling method was applied. There were 3 observation stations, and in each stations there were 3 transect lines. In  each transect line, there were 3 observation plots (10 x10 m) with 5 subplots (1x1 m) in each plot. The relationship between mangrove density and the abundance of mangrove snails was analyzed using a simple linear regression. The density of mangroves was around 844.44–1,100.00 (trees/ha), while the abundance of mangrove snails ranges from 6,222.22 to 13,333.33 (organisms/ha). Results shown that there was a very strong relationship between the mangrove density and snail abundance. The environmental condition in general is good and able to support the life of the mangrove snail. Keywords: Mangroves, gastropods, environmental parameters and Asam River

Abstract

ABSTRACTHampala macrolepidotacommonly inhabit the Lubuk Siam Lake. A research aims to understand the standing stock, relative growth rate and recruitment pattern of H. macrolepidota  in that lake was conducted in March 2018. Fish was sampled everyday for a week period, in 3 sampling points (in the flow of water enter the lake, in the middle of the lake and at the end of the lake), using gill nets. The standing stock was analyzed using Leslie method, while the relative growth rate and recruitment were analyzed using FISAT II software. Result shown that the standing stock of the fish was 339 kg, (L∞316.05 mm), K 0.54/year and t0 -0.0141/year. Recruitment percentage in March was 6.33% and the highest predicted recuritment was in May (19.6%). Keywords: Leslie method, Recruitment, Growth rate, Hampala barb

Abstract

AbstractSea cucumber is a species that has high economic value if it is used properly.The habitat that sea cucumbers tend to prefer is the bottom of the water with a substrate of mud or sand, such as those in Teluk Tempurung, Bukit Tambun Tulang Village.To find out the level of preference for an organism to its habitat, it is necessary to look at the distribution pattern of the organism it self. This research aims to determine the distribution and density ofHolothuria atra and also it’s ecological condition of Teluk Tempurung. The method used in this research  is a swept area (area sweeping) which is called a belt transect.This method was used to observe biota in a certain area. There are 3 transects for sea cucumber observation with a transect length of 50 meter, on each transect there are 3 plots measuring 5x5 meter. Observations were made in three repetitions. The type of sea cucumber found in the waters of Teluk Tempurung is Holothuria atra with a density ranging from 0.329 to 0.404 (organisms/ m2). Based on the research results, it can be concluded that the distribution pattern of Holothuria atra in Teluk Tempurung, Bukit Tambun Tulang Village is clustered. Keywords: Substrate, Seagrass Meadows, Coral Reefs, Habitat.

Abstract

Nirwana Beach in West Sumatera,is commonly used for tourism, fisheries and domestic activities that potential in affecting the water quality. This research aims to determine the relationship between water quality parameters and the phytoplankton abundance in the seagrassecosystem in that beach. Samplings were conducted in September 2016, 3 times, once/ week in 3 stations.          Results shown thatthere were 30 phytoplankton types, consists of five classes, namely Bacillariophyceae (17 spesies), Chlorophyceae (6 spesies), Cyanophyceae(5 spesies), Dinophyceae (1 species) and Xantophyceae (1 species). The abundance of phytoplankton ranged from 12,292 to 23,646 cells/L. the H' was 4.017 to 4.425; C was 0.057 to 0.088 and E was 0.819 to 0.902. Water quality parameters value indicates that it supports the life of phytoplankton. There is a very strong relationship (95%) between the abundance of phytoplankton and water quality parameters. Keywords: NirwanaBeach, Phytoplankton Abundance, Seagrass Ecosystem, WaterQualityParameters

Abstract

Koto Benai village is a village where most of its inhabitants have eyes in the agricultural sector. The people of Koto Benai Village grow rice only 2 times a year. Mina padi is a way of maintaining fish between rice plants, this is one of the appropriate technologies in paddy fields. The types of fish that can be maintained on the system are carp, tilapia, tilapia, catfish, and others. The purpose of this activity is so that farmers can understand the technique of using fish with the Minapadi system. It is expected that after this service the farmers and the community can apply the Minapadi system technology to increase farmers' income which is not only from agricultural products. independent village. Method in this activity consists of lectures and direct practice in the field. The implementation of rice mina is carried out in several stages: the situation analysis stage and preliminary observations, training in the cultivation of rice mina and fish farming, mentoring and mentoring of rice mina, determining the reliability of activity indicators, and problems that arise. The results obtained from the implementation of this activity were enthusiastic communities to carry out minapadi cultivation, agricultural and livestock production increased in 24%.
